]> git.ipfire.org Git - thirdparty/bind9.git/commitdiff
Accept patch from RedHat (RT #26732).
authorScott Mann <smann@isc.org>
Thu, 1 Dec 2011 15:58:46 +0000 (15:58 +0000)
committerScott Mann <smann@isc.org>
Thu, 1 Dec 2011 15:58:46 +0000 (15:58 +0000)
CHANGES
lib/dns/zone.c

diff --git a/CHANGES b/CHANGES
index 9993efd1b8a998bc4e43b2bb61872b3bc5be9a8b..c85dfdc551c77d03b9c12345f97bf6d7e2bd3f37 100644 (file)
--- a/CHANGES
+++ b/CHANGES
@@ -1,3 +1,6 @@
+3232.  [bug]           Zero zone->curmaster before return in
+                       dns_zone_setmasterswithkeys(). [RT #26732]
+
 3231.  [bug]           named could fail to send a uncompressable zone.
                        [RT #26796]
 
index 54f2764d73c8dbab0bc4f3ca395e12b78191b1fe..59d8985f7017de187c3a7fb7f95a42f2b5e021dc 100644 (file)
@@ -15,7 +15,7 @@
  * PERFORMANCE OF THIS SOFTWARE.
  */
 
-/* $Id: zone.c,v 1.648 2011/11/28 03:14:58 marka Exp $ */
+/* $Id: zone.c,v 1.649 2011/12/01 15:58:46 smann Exp $ */
 
 /*! \file */
 
@@ -4732,6 +4732,7 @@ dns_zone_setmasterswithkeys(dns_zone_t *zone,
        /*
         * Everything is ok so attach to the zone.
         */
+       zone->curmaster = 0;
        zone->mastersok = newok;
        zone->masters = newaddrs;
        zone->masterkeynames = newnames;